When the trades leave, the mess stays. A bathroom rip-out, a knocked-through wall, a dug-out patio or a DIY project all end the same way — a heap of rubble nobody wants to shift. We remove hardcore, broken concrete, soil, tile, brick and general site waste, whether it's bagged in a back garden or piled on a driveway waiting on a grab lorry.
Access decides the method, and we carry both. Where a grab or tipper can reach, we load in bulk and clear a big job fast. Where it can't — a terraced house, a rear garden, a first-floor strip-out — we barrow it out and bag it by hand. Small builders, DIYers and homeowners all use us for the loads a skip can't take or a permit won't allow.
This is a regulated waste stream and we treat it as one. Every load moves under a registered waste carrier and leaves you with a duty-of-care waste transfer note — the paperwork that proves your rubble went to a licensed facility, not a lay-by. Grab and tipper loads are quoted by volume in writing before we start, so you know the basis of the price.

How much rubble can you take?
From a few builder's bags of hardcore to a full grab-lorry load of broken concrete. For big volumes we grab or tipper-load; for tight sites we barrow and bag by hand. Tell us roughly how much and where it sits and we'll match the method.
Where does the rubble actually go?
To a licensed waste facility, where inert material like concrete, brick and soil is crushed and recycled as aggregate wherever possible. You get a transfer note confirming the destination — nothing is fly-tipped.
Are there weight limits I should know about?
Rubble is dense, so a grab or tipper reaches its legal weight limit well before it looks full — which is why loads are priced by volume and weight, not by how high the heap looks. We size the vehicle to the job so it's never overloaded.
Are you licensed to remove construction waste?
Yes. We operate as a registered waste carrier and issue a duty-of-care waste transfer note with every load. That paperwork is your proof the waste was handled legally.
Can you reach rubble in a back garden or upstairs?
Yes — tight access is our specialty. Where no lorry can get near, we barrow the debris out through the property or side return and bag it, protecting floors and doorways on the way.
Do you take soil and dug-out spoil?
Yes — soil, subsoil and spoil from foundations, patios and landscaping are all fine, whether loose or bagged. Let us know if it's mixed with turf, roots or heavy clay, as that affects how it's loaded.
How is construction waste disposal priced?
Grab and tipper loads are quoted by volume and confirmed in writing before we start — you see the basis of the price rather than a number pulled from the air. Send photos and we'll size the load accurately.
Can you clear up after my builder has left?
That's one of our most common jobs. Small builders and homeowners call us in once the trades finish to remove the debris left behind, so the site's clear and safe without tying up the builder's own vehicle.
